A Little History Lesson

Back in 2009, amidst the swirl of economic recovery efforts, the American Recovery and Reinvestment Act was introduced, and nestled within it was the HITECH Act. Now, you might wonder—why this focus on technology in healthcare? The simple answer: to make healthcare more efficient and coordinated.
By encouraging the adoption of health information technology (HIT), specifically Electronic Health Records (EHRs), the HITECH Act aims to create a smoother, more effective healthcare experience for all involved.

Why Does It Matter?

In a nutshell, the HITECH Act promotes the transition from the traditional paper records you might have encountered at a doctor's office to a digitally-driven system. You know, that stack of forms you have to fill out every time you visit? Yeah, the HITECH Act is on a mission to minimize that hassle! With EHRs, not only is there better data management, but sharing that information becomes a whole lot easier. Imagine a doctor who can access your health history instantly, even from another office. The Financial Incentives that Change the Game

What’s really neat about the HITECH Act is how it incentivizes healthcare providers to make this switch. It’s not just a friendly nudge; there are significant financial incentives involved to ease the transition.
